A correspondent who has been to Astley’s Theatre since the addition of the grand piece of fire-work of the Salamander, pursuing the Diamond, confesses that he was equally pleased and astonished at this brilliant and magnificent exhibition, He conceives that the circumference of this beautiful scene of the active powers of this awful element cannot be less than eight feet. The variety of the colours which fill this extent of splendid imagery produces the most delightful effect that can possibly be imagined. The seeming instantaneous production of the Salamander from the ardent powers of the fiery particles afford a most lively and picturesque idea of positive creation. The animated revolutions of the creature in its orbit pursuing its illusive prey engaged the reflection, from their being so naturally represented, while they entertain the enraptured fancy from the splendor of this beautiful spectacle.
